ODE TO REDUIT BEACH, ST. LUCIA by Krystal Volney

A photo of me with my cousins Myka Meier and Cindy Stives in 2014 at Volney family reunion at a restaurant on Reduit beach, St. Lucia



Oh the joys of Reduit Beach in St. Lucia

Where I swam in the Aqua Sea in delight,

With my cousins by my side, we danced and were at leisure,

Creating memories that will last all life.


My Aunts and Uncles, wise and full of grace,

Shared information of our family from tiny to the Great,

Of ancestors who braved the salty seas,

And founded our lineage, strong and free.


We strolled along the sandy shore,

With luncheons at the hotel's restaurant, we adored,

Feasting on fresh food, laughter and cheer,

Our bond as strong as the ocean's gear.


The waves caressed the seashells, with soothing sounds,

As we discussed our family's history profound;

Stories of love, hope, and perseverance,

Echoing through the generations' essence.


Oh, Reduit Beach, you are a treasure true,

A haven for our family, pure and through,

Where we gathered, laughed with warmth as a crew,

Forever bonded, our hearts forever in the Caribbean blue.
